> Many of the recipes call for 'scant' 1/2 cup . What does this mean? I'm
> thinking it must mean just under 1/2 cup. Is this right?


I'd make sure I had just 1/2 cup (leveled off), not rounded.
>
> Also, when talking about potatoes, it says to use 'mealy' potatoes. How
> on earth do I know which potatoes are mealy? And does it really matter?
>

I go by the type of potato. I consider russets (or baking potatoes) mealy,
and red potatoes and Yukons waxy. HTH
